Hi gcmartin,

While what you say is certainly possible, no, that wasn't my aim.

I wasn't looking to run a server on another puppy computer for access through the tablet.

I just wanted to run Puppy on this tablet. The method for running Linux on Android these days is generally to run an instance of Linux on the tablet under (or beside) Android. That is run headless. Then you use Android to connect to that headless OS via VNC or RDP.

So to do that, the Linux is running a server and Android is running a client. That gives you a Linux desktop in the client, but all the Android touch controls work in the client. The Linux OS does not know it is receiving touch commands at all. It thinks it's a mouse and keyboard -- the actual touch behavior is controlled and translated by the Android client before sending it to the Linux OS.

Now, my problem earlier was that I couldn't get the Android cilents I tried to connect to the Linux server on the pad itself. In other words, for various reasons, they wouldn't handshake on 127.0.0.1 (localhost). Finally I found an Android client that worked, listed earlier in this thread.

To test the Linux OS, before I got the client working, I actually used an external computer to connect to the Linux OS on the tablet. This was done through the LAN, eg. running an RDP cllient in Puppy (Racy) that accessed a server at 192.168.1.111:3389 -- which was the IP of the tablet and the port for RDP.

By doing that I could see that the Linux install was actually running, despite the fact that I couldn't get a tablet client to work. So one part of the troubleshooting was solved. Linux worked and the server was running and accessible. Then I knew it was just a client problem on the tablet, and I tried out a lot of clients before finding one that worked.

Now there's no reason you couldn't do what you say, which is going in the opposite direction. Running an RDP -- or VNC -- server on a remote machine and accessing it with the tablet. That's straightforward and what the RDP clients are designed to do. Again, the particular client handles translation of touch commands so the remote computer does not actually have to be touch enabled. Usually the client has a variety of input styles you can choose from -- some mimic a touchpad mouse, some mimic the flick pan method of Android, etc.

btw, when I accessed the Linux OS on the tablet from my laptop, everything acted normally. I did not need touch drivers at all. The laptop's touchpad acted normally as did the keyboard and the screen worked exactly as it would if running normal Debian on the notebook computer.

One major difference between Android and regular Linux OS's became very apparent. Android only shows one running program on the screen at a time. While Linux desktops show multiple windows and programs. Thus window handling is very different. Android handles multiple programs by showing a special screen with the running program as minimized icons. you pick one and it opens to take over the whole screen.

Hi

Just following up and commenting on Chromebooks and Puppy and other distributions.

Some of the more recent Chromebooks have Intel processors and with them you can use Puppies. Mine is the Acer C720. After making a backup of the Chrome OS, I have carried out the process to get it into developer mode. It has the sea bios which appears to detect bootable media so that after Ctrl + l and esc you get a list of the bootable media - hard drive/sdd and usb if you have one plugged in. Selecting 1, 2, 3, etc selects one. This bit is faultless for me.

Puppies are not very demanding on ram and do not normally need the addition of mem=1950m in the kernel line to get the machine to boot. I use Grub4dos as the boot loader on my machines.

When playing about installing more heavyweight OS's I have found it often necessary to use Unetbootin to get the usb prepared so that I can add the mem=1950m in the boot process. Using the dd method does not always work and does not give an easy way of getting the mem=1950m instruction.

I have tried the fatdog designed for the C720 and that works well. I was very impressed with Bodhi. I have successfully tried various OS's and they all seem to work but unless they have the touch pad additions like Bodhi and the special Fatdog then you need a usb external mouse.

I have heard that the touch pad changes are in the 3.17 kernel but it was not in 3.17.1 When I tried the Fedora Beta 4 it had an slightly updated kernel and the touch pad was responding. Mageia seems to have 3.17.2 and I will give that a go. I am waiting for a Puppy with the latest kernel.

Just checked up on the documentation for Chromebooks, below.

I'm mostly familiar with the Acer models because I have a C710. Excellent computer BTW, very simple device and many swappable components. Terrible screen though. That model can boot from USB from within developer mode. I don't know what will HAPPEN when you boot a puppy USB, possibly not much ... I'd really love to know if you try it. :D

The C720 will do the same but also has a new feature called Legacy BIOS. The documentation on this site is sparse but I BELIEVE the inclusion of SeaBIOS means that you can get around the stock Chromebook BIOS which only supports ChromeOS and has no idea what other OS are saying to it. I don't actually have any idea why ChromeOS requires a non-standard BIOS ... I also think that on earlier chromebooks it was POSSIBLE to entirely reflash the BIOS to seabios, but that had some hazards obviously and is probably why they included a secondary bios! The site also notes you can break SeaBIOS and provides instructions to repair it.

Wasn't sure what sort of Chromebook you have but there are links for many of them. If it's Intel chip you ought to be able to have some success if you persist (and are careful).
